He never really got a look in when Southgate was in charge of the under 21's.
I'm not expecting a well deserved 'come to training' gesture, anytime soon.

He received a call when Stuart Pearce was manager in November 2011 (and was an unused substitute for a double-header against Iceland and Belgium).

By the time Gareth Southgate took over in August 2013 he was too old to play in the UEFA European U-21 Championship, and wouldn't have been on the radar.
